I Wasn't a Showpiece in PRDP; Salman Shot for 200 days,I Shot for 150

Sonam Kapoor is flying high over the success of her last film Prem Ratan Dhan Payo. In a recent interview Sonam spoke about the film and how she expected everyone to think of her as a showpiece in the film. She mentioned that she, however, played a substantial part in the success of the film.

Sonam said, "When the trailer came out, I received a lot of negative reviews. But post the film's release, the feedback has been mostly positive.The best compliments I received were mainly from the senior critics and members of the media who said that I played the part really, really well. When people say that you have lived the character, that's possibly the best thing you can hear about your work."

Sonam added, "I went in knowing people will think that I am just another actress who's romancing Salman Khan, but I patiently waited for the film to hit screens so that people could see how much of a role I had. People thought I would have barely 15-20 minutes on screen, but they now know that I wasn't another showpiece in the film. Despite Salman Khan being a force where people usually get lost in, Sooraj took care of my character. A love story can't be one-sided. In this film, my role had the length, the meat and everything else. Salman shot for 200 days, I also shot for 150 days. But that doesn't mean I am against a short role. Even a 20-minute role is great if it can create the necessary impact. Look at Delhi 6 or Bhaag Milkha Bhaag. I barely had 15-20 minutes screen time but my character impacted the entire film's plot. People still remember me for those films."



CREDITS: DNA
